The anticipated GSOP III: Grand Slam Final took place yesterday with a $5000 buy-in. The GSOP winners were up against the lucky qualifiers for a share of a guaranteed $300K prize pool.
Eurobet is proud to announce that 2 of its players cashed in the $5000 GSOP deepstack final.
We would like to congratulate:
DaPomp for coming 7th winning $25,520
Yentzzz for coming 14th winning $11,600
In the Grand Slam Final there were in total 116 runners generating a prize pool of $580,000!

October 22, 2009 at 11:26 am #805131ggmanuMemberYeah it definitely was. The figures speak for themselves. The $5,000 Grand Slam had 116 players making a record-breaking prize pool of $580,000. In all, there were 16 events with 14,700 entrants of which 7,100 were unique players. The guarantees totalled $3.1 million and the total prize pool was $3,658,360.
